**Ticket: Signature verification failing on SplitDeck assignment payloads**

Several customers report that SplitDeck, our A/B experiment assignment service, is returning payloads that fail HMAC verification since this morning's deploy. We rotated the signing key during the release but the docs portal still shows the retired one. Verified the new key is correct against staging and production. Until the portal refreshes, use the current key below.

deploy key for kagup-bawig: bky9_ZMq28eTw9

## Authentication

The Pairloom matching service exposes its GC-pause telemetry through the internal Pausewatch API. Because long pauses directly affect match latency SLOs, access is restricted to authenticated service accounts; anonymous scraping is rejected. New team members should request a personal staging credential rather than sharing tokens. For local experiments against the staging Pausewatch endpoint, use the key provided below.

API key for bageg-kajef: vxb2-ss

Support Outsourcing Plan (Managers Only)

Branch managers — this page covers the move of first-line customer support to Pellbright Outsourcing. Rollout goes region by region, starting with the Darnley branches. Your local support staff aren't going anywhere for now; they shift to escalations and onboarding. Expect a few rough weeks while Pellbright learns our quirks, so keep an eye on complaint volumes and log anything odd here. There's one more thing you need to know.

board note of tagug-hahag: Praionax Logistics is in early talks to buy Julaxek Group for about $36.3 million. The Julmir launch date is March 1, and nothing goes to the press before then.

The Slatebound rebuild endpoint lets you regenerate only the pages affected by a content change, rather than the whole site. Submit a POST to /rebuild/incremental with a list of changed source paths; the dependency graph resolver determines which output pages are stale and queues them. Responses include a build ticket you can poll for status. Note that rebuilds are rate-limited per project, so batch your changed paths where possible. All requests must be authenticated; for the shared staging environment, use the token below.

login token, tagef-tagep: eyJhbGciOiJIUzI1NiIsInR5cCI6IkpXVCJ9.eyJzdWIiOiIBXyeYEoalzIn0.6TI7VhOJMHm9